英文摘要FCM (Fuzzy Cognitive Map), as an intelligent computational tool, can indicate the relationships among multiple factors in direct or indirect through knowledge expression, reasoning and calculation. Considering the characteristics of client services in the video grid with hybrid architecture, FCM was introduced to calculate the service ability of clients, in which, the client network bandwidth, the film hot degree, the number of on-line users, the user on-line duration were taken as the influence factors. The results show that the method for calculating the client service ability based on FCM has the features of high-accuracy, quick calculation speed, good stability in video grid with hybrid architecture, and it can be used in real application systems. © 2016, Editorial Department of Transaction of Beijing Institute of Technology.
